Maxine Patroni
When I Came Back
I was a sparrow in the dark
shadow of an elm tree.
I was a leaf dropped towards
the lake, my face star-like
and swirling—no longer
fragmented, no longer a breeze
of bullets, hot and smoke-
circled. I was a woman
who saw shapes in the clouds,
who painted landscapes
with her finger. I was a green valley
where all the horses lived.
